USA star keen to take a break before contemplating loan switch
Landon Donovan is yet to decide whether he will be returning to the Premier League in January.
The United States international secured a loan switch to Everton last season following the end of the MLS campaign.
With his exploits at Los Angeles Galaxy having come to a conclusion for another year, he is expected to make a similar move this term.
The Toffees would welcome the opportunity to bring him back to Goodison Park, with David Moyes greatly impressed by Donovan during his previous stint on Merseyside.
The highly-rated forward, who has also taken in a spell at Bayern Munich over recent years, insists he has given little thought to his future, though, and is keen to take a well-earned break before making his next move.

"Give me a few weeks and I will have an answer for you," Donovan told
Sky Sports News.
"Right now I'm four days into my vacation and I'm going to enjoy it. I'm going to chill and then in a few weeks I will make a decision."
Donovan admits 2010 has been a fine year for him, with his exploits with Everton, at the World Cup and in helping the Galaxy to the MLS divisional play-offs helping to enhance his blossoming reputation.
"Both personally and professionally I would have to say it's been the best year of my life," said the 28-year-old.
"This time of year, I guess, is the time to reflect on it and realise how special this was."
